Blame view

node_modules/escape-string-regexp/index.js 226 Bytes
f7563de62   Palak Handa   first commit
1
2
3
4
5
6
7
8
9
10
11
  'use strict';
  
  var matchOperatorsRe = /[|\\{}()[\]^$+*?.]/g;
  
  module.exports = function (str) {
  	if (typeof str !== 'string') {
  		throw new TypeError('Expected a string');
  	}
  
  	return str.replace(matchOperatorsRe, '\\$&');
  };